Iron Maiden's Trooper Beer A Big Success
. Robinsons have just confirmed the sale of the millionth pint of the cask ale, which was launched just two months ago. The firm say in their Unicorn newsletter: "Trooper was officially launched on May 9 at Robinsons' new visitor centre � a day that will certainly remembered, as the brewery experienced a product launch like no other. "With a reception attended by over 100 influential brewing trade representatives, Bruce conducted a tour of the new brewhouse to explain the process of how Trooper ale is made.
